Čo je to GTK+ Runtime Environment? Prečo to váš počítač potrebuje?
GTK+ je runtime prostredie, ktoré sa vzťahuje na množstvo operačných systémov. Ak vytvoríte rozhranie pre program, na počítačoch používateľov by mal byť nainštalovaný runtime GTK , aby program bežal. Väčšina výrobcov počítačov nepredinštaluje multiplatformové runtime prostredie, takže používatelia si musia osobne nainštalovať GTK+ Runtime Environment , aby váš softvér fungoval tak, ako má.
Vy, ako vývojár softvéru, môžete do svojho softvéru začleniť celé runtime prostredie GTK . Používatelia tak nemusia čeliť ťažkostiam pri používaní počítačového programu, ktorý ste vytvorili. Možno ste zažili podobné problémy so súpravami na distribúciu programov.
Runtime prostredie GTK+
Dlhý program alebo softvér znamená plytvanie zdrojmi. Program alebo softvér sa predĺži, ak sa pokúsi zahrnúť všetky súbory runtime knižnice softvéru. Väčšina vývojárov softvéru jednoducho vytvorí program len s potrebnými modulmi. Potom sú zostávajúce spravované ako iný softvér a sú konvertované do runtime prostredia.
Možno ste si už prešli skúsenosťou, že pri inštalácii nejakého softvéru sa najprv požaduje VC++ Distribution Kit Install . Rovnakým spôsobom vytvára GTK+ Runtime Environment prostredie, v ktorom môžu používateľské rozhrania bez problémov fungovať na rôznych typoch počítačových platforiem.
Architektúra GTK+
Existujú štyri základné knižnice, ktoré tvoria runtime prostredie GTK+GTK . Oni sú:
- GLib
- Káhira
- Pango a
- ATK
GLib je základná knižnica, ktorá spracováva dátové štruktúry založené na jazyku(C Language) C.
Cairo sa používa na poskytovanie podpory pre 2D grafiku, ktorá musí zostať konzistentná v rôznych operačných systémoch. Všade, kde je to možné, využíva aj hardvérovú akceleráciu.
Pango je knižnica kódov na navrhovanie rozložení. Dôraz sa kladie na použiteľnosť medzi platformami.
ATK je súbor knižnice, ktorý obsahuje sadu rozhraní z dôvodu prístupnosti. Nástroj ATK pomáha vývojárom softvéru prezerať zdrojový kód na rôznych zariadeniach a súpravách nástrojov.
GTK+ Runtime Environment je voľne použiteľné, upraviteľné a opätovne komerčné a môžete si ho stiahnuť z gtk.org .
Related posts
Ako sťahovať súbory z Github a prezerať si ich
Najlepšie webové stránky na učenie kódovania online zadarmo
Spravujte staršie webové aplikácie pomocou portálu Microsoft Enterprise Mode Site List
Najlepšie bezplatné IDE C++ pre Windows 11/10
Všetky príkazy Git nájdete na jednom mieste tu v Prieskumníkovi Git
Naučte deti kódovať pomocou týchto nástrojov a programov od spoločnosti Microsoft
Vylepšenie kódu v kóde Visual Studio pomocou rozšírení
Ako nastaviť a používať Docker Desktop v systéme Windows
Zakážte Vývojárske nástroje v Edge pomocou registra alebo skupinovej politiky
Microsoft Graph: Všetko, čo potrebujete vedieť
Hromadná inštalácia aplikácií pre Windows pomocou Winstall pre Windows Package Manager
Čo je to programovací jazyk R a prečo by ste mali používať RStudio
Slack aplikácie: vzdialené tímy, produktivita, vývojári, projektový manažment
PerfView je nástroj na analýzu a profilovanie výkonu od spoločnosti Microsoft
jEdit je pôsobivý textový editor pre počítačových programátorov
Ako vytvoriť natívnu aplikáciu Windows pre akúkoľvek webovú stránku alebo webovú aplikáciu
Čo je programovací jazyk Google Go – požiadavky, časté otázky
Najlepšie bezplatné PHP IDE pre Windows 11/10
CudaText je bezplatný editor kódu pre programátorov Windows
Webové stránky, ktoré vám pomôžu naučiť sa kódovať hranie hier a zábavu